
JSP全攻略:连接多种数据库教程

本文档是一份全面的JSP(JavaServer Pages)与多种数据库连接的教程,涵盖了Oracle、SQL Server、DB2、Informix、Sybase、MySQL以及PostgreSQL等主流数据库的连接示例。JSP是Java语言在Web开发中的重要组成部分,它允许动态生成HTML页面,非常适合构建交互式Web应用。
首先,对于Oracle数据库(包括Oracle 8/8i/9i),作者提供了一个名为`testoracle.jsp`的示例。在这个例子中,关键部分展示了如何通过`thin`模式连接到本地Oracle服务器(假设名为`orcl`,SID)。代码首先加载Oracle JDBC驱动,设置URL、用户名和密码,然后使用`DriverManager.getConnection()`获取连接。接着创建一个`Statement`对象执行SQL查询,并遍历结果集,将数据插入HTML表单中显示。最后,确保关闭所有资源以释放数据库连接。
接下来,文档介绍了连接到SQL Server 7.0/2000的方法。`testsqlserver.jsp`示例使用了不同的数据库驱动,这里使用的是`com.microsoft.jdbc...`,这表明可能是在使用Microsoft SQL Server的特定JDBC驱动。与Oracle示例类似,代码包含JDBC驱动加载、URL设置、连接获取,以及查询执行和结果集处理。
此外,文档还涉及其他数据库的连接方法,如DB2、Informix、Sybase、MySQL和PostgreSQL。对于每种数据库,都需要安装对应的JDBC驱动并调整连接字符串以适应其特定的连接参数。这些示例都强调了在JSP中使用JDBC进行数据库操作的基本步骤,包括驱动加载、连接建立、执行SQL语句和管理结果集。
这份文档为初学者和经验丰富的开发者提供了宝贵的参考资料,帮助他们在JSP项目中实现与不同数据库的高效、安全连接,体现了JSP作为前后端交互的强大工具在实际开发中的应用。通过学习这些示例,读者可以快速掌握JSP与数据库集成的最佳实践,进一步提升自己的Web开发技能。
相关推荐





fan123123
- 粉丝: 3
最新资源
- 掌握MFC扩展库cjlib6.0,提升VC/MFC界面设计技能
- java手机PDA程序设计入门-王森教程概述
- Nunit 2.4.8源码解读:深入了解开源测试工具
- 清华大学李春葆:SQL Server2000开发实用教程
- Java编码优化实践:20个精选实例解析
- VC++6.0网络五子棋游戏源代码解析
- 智能磁盘驱动程序smartdrv,快速体验启动盘加速
- SYBASE数据库管理工具与浏览体验分享
- VS2005开发环境下的WinCE应用程序开发示例
- XML网站实现地震死难者统计功能
- CurveExpert 1.38:高效数据处理与曲线拟合软件
- 信用社基础知识学习:存款业务与负债管理要点
- C#编程技巧:如何在程序运行时防止计算机关闭
- OpenCV图像处理技术深度讲解与实战代码分享
- Visual FoxPro程序设计教程新编pdg格式学习指南
- JMF API文档下载指南:JAVA音乐开发插件
- GObject编程指南:从基础到高级特性详解
- PC机与GSM模块串口通信代码教程
- OpenGL在VC++实现旋转多面体绘制及光照应用
- Nunit 2.4.8 使用教程:快速入门与进阶指南
- 在Visual C++中配置OpenGL库指南
- 免费获取Telerik Silverlight控件开发版源代码
- 桌面日历软件:有效管理日程安排
- FLV转MPG转换工具:四面褚哥软件存储专家